To consider the draft admission arrangements
for September 2010.
Relevant Overview and Scrutiny Committee: Children and Adults
Overview and Scrutiny Committee.
43/2009 The Cabinet agreed the following
changes to the Secondary Coordinated Scheme and Timetable for
Testing: i) Proposed timetable A (as set out in appendix B to the
report) be approved; ii) Late applications be accepted from those
moving into the area and those with exceptional reasons for the
delay up until 11 December 2009. After this date, all applications
will be dealt with after allocation; iii) The pass mark for the
Medway Test be calculated based on the whole Medway Cohort, which
will include children on the Hoo Peninsula.
44/2009 The Cabinet agreed the following changes to the Primary
Coordinated Scheme and arrangements including Published Admission
Numbers: i) No changes be made to the Primary co-ordinated scheme
in Medway, other than to change the key dates where they fall on a
weekend; ii) The oversubscription criterion for current family
association be extended to include siblings attending a paired
infant or junior school who will still be attending in September
2010; iii) The Planned Admission Number (PAN) for Delce Junior
School be reduced from 120 to 90 for 2010.
The Council is required to undertake a
detailed consultation exercise prior to the determination of its
school admission arrangements for September 2010. The decisions
take into account the responses from the consultation.
